Vitamin B1 (Thiamin) dosing reference

NIH ODS Fact Sheet →
Recommended Dietary Allowance (RDA / AI)
1.2 mg for adult men, 1.1 mg for adult women
Tolerable Upper Intake Level (UL)
Not established
Pregnancy & lactation
RDA during pregnancy and lactation is 1.4 mg.

Frequently asked about Thiamin

What is the Recommended Dietary Allowance (RDA) for Vitamin B1 (Thiamin)?
1.2 mg for adult men, 1.1 mg for adult women. The RDA is the average daily intake sufficient to meet the nutrient requirements of nearly all (97–98%) healthy people. Source: NIH Office of Dietary Supplements.
Is there an upper limit for Vitamin B1 (Thiamin)?
Not established for adults from the National Academy of Medicine.
What about Vitamin B1 (Thiamin) during pregnancy or breastfeeding?
RDA during pregnancy and lactation is 1.4 mg.
